Manchester United 'preparing bumper new contract offer for David de Gea'

Manchester United are preparing to offer David de Gea a new deal worth £36.4m to make him the highest-paid goalkeeper in history, a report claims.

Manchester United are reportedly ready to make David de Gea the highest-paid goalkeeper in history in order to keep him at the club.

The 24-year-old, who has 18 months remaining on his current deal, has been linked with a move to La Liga giants Real Madrid in recent times as a replacement for Iker Casillas.

However, a report in The Sun claims that United will now offer the Spaniard a new five-year contract worth £36.4m to fend off interest from elsewhere.

De Gea initially made a slow start to life at Old Trafford following his £17.8m move from Atletico Madrid three years ago, but he has been in inspired form this season to win his side a number of points.

Louis van Gaal's charges are currently third in the Premier League table.
